1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The main purpose of alignment in design is:
Back
to create a visual connection between elements
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
List the four main types of alignment mentioned in the text.
Back
Left, Right, Center, Justified
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Why is alignment important for readability?
Back
It helps organize content and makes it easier to read.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Justified alignment means:
Back
Text is aligned to both the left and right margins
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The purpose of using grid systems in design is:
Back
To ensure consistency and alignment
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Benefit of using whitespace in design?
Back
Enhances clarity
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does visual hierarchy help in design?
Back
It organizes information to guide the viewer's eye.
